    Position Summary:

    The Lead Maintenance Technician is responsible for leading and performing maintenance, repair, and preventive service for all equipment and systems at the propane cylinder refurbishing plant. This includes machinery involved in cylinder cleaning, shot blasting, painting, testing, filling, and packaging. The Lead Technician ensures equipment reliability, safety compliance, and efficient operation of all production systems while providing hands-on technical support and leadership to the maintenance team.

    Key Responsibilities:

    • Lead the maintenance team in day-to-day tasks, prioritizing work orders to support production schedules and minimize downtime.

    • Perform pre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ance on all plant equipment including conveyors, shot blast machines, paint booths, pressure testing stations, dryers, and automated handling systems.

    • Troubleshoot and repair mechanical, electrical, pneumatic, and hydraulic equipment.

    • Maintain and troubleshoot air compressors, pumps, and ventilation systems supporting refurbishing and painting operations.

    • Ensure safe maintenance practices in a flammable material environment, adhering to NFPA, OSHA, and company safety standards.

    • Oversee lockout/tagout (LOTO) and other safety procedures during maintenance activities.

    • Coordinate and schedule equipment downtime for repairs and preventive maintenance without disrupting production flow.

    • Maintain accurate records of work orders, PM logs, and parts usage in the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S).

    • Support equipment installation, upgrades, and plant improvement projects.

    • Train maintenance technicians on safe work methods, troubleshooting, and equipment operation.

    • Manage spare parts inventory and ensure critical components are available.

    • Assist in maintaining the facility’s propane, compressed air, and electrical systems, ensuring compliance with all local and federal regulations.

    • Communicate maintenance status, upcoming projects, and safety issues to management.

    • Respond to emergency breakdowns and after-hours calls as needed

    Required Qualifications:

    • High school diploma or GED required; technical or vocational training in industrial maintenance, mechatronics, or a related field preferred.

    • 5+ years of industrial maintenance experience, preferably in gas cylinder processing, coatings, or a related manufacturing environment.

    • Solid understanding of mechanical systems, pneumatics, hydraulics, and industrial electrical systems (up to 480V).

    • Experience troubleshooting PLC-controlled equipment and automated conveyors (preferred).

    • Familiarity with painting, blasting, and pressure testing systems a strong plus.

    • Ability to read blueprints, schematics, and technical manuals.

    • Strong understanding of hazardous area classification, explosion-proof equipment, and fire safety requirements.

    • Proficient with hand tools, diagnostic instruments, and CMMS software.

    • Strong communication and leadership skills with the ability to mentor junior technicians.

    • Must be physically able to lift up to 50 lbs, climb ladders, and work in confined spaces or elevated areas.

    • Willingness to work flexible hours, including weekends or on-call rotations.

    Preferred Qualifications:

    • Certification or formal training in industrial maintenance, electrical systems, or mechanical repair.

    • Experience with welding, fabrication, and pipe fitting (especially for compressed air or propane systems).

    • Familiarity with NFPA 58 (Liquefied Petroleum Gas Code) and OSHA safety regulations.

    • Background in Lean Maintenance (TPM, 5S) and continuous improvement initiatives.
